Description

Hello, We're experiencing an issue with accessing the connector page in the GUI after setting the proxy env variable for the platform in the docker-compose.yml.

We set up the env variable to be able to receive RSS feed (which works) but give the above error then. It seems to be the only issue.

Environment

  1. OS (where OpenCTI server runs): Debian GNU/Linux 12 (bookworm)
  2. OpenCTI version: 6.0.0
  3. OpenCTI client: n/a
  4. Other environment details: We're operating behind a proxy.

Reproducible Steps

Steps to create the smallest reproducible scenario:

  1. Added the following in the docker-compose.yml:
    opencti:
    image: opencti/platform:6.0.0
    environment:
      - "HTTP_PROXY=http://xxx:xxx@xxx:8010/"
      - "HTTPS_PROXY=http://xxx:xxx@xxx:8010/"
      - "NO_PROXY=elasticsearch,redis,minio,rabbitmq,opencti,worker,localhost,127.0.0.1"

Expected Output

Having access to connectors in the GUI.

Actual Output

See below screenshot.

Event from platform when trying to access "connectors in the GUI": pencti_opencti.1.zxz6swnbwbqw@opencti3 | {"category":"APP","errors":[{"attributes":{"genre":"TECHNICAL","http_status":500},"message":"Request failed with status code 404","name":"UNKNOWN_ERROR","stack":"UNKNOWN_ERROR: Request failed with status code 404\n at error (/opt/opencti/build/src/config/errors.js:8:10)\n at UnknownError (/opt/opencti/build/src/config/errors.js:76:47)\n at Object._logWithError (/opt/opencti/build/src/config/conf.js:331:23)\n at Object.error (/opt/opencti/build/src/config/conf.js:341:48)\n at Object.willSendResponse (/opt/opencti/build/src/graphql/loggerPlugin.js:115:20)\n at processTicksAndRejections (node:internal/process/task_queues:95:5)\n at async Promise.all (index 1)\n at S (/opt/opencti/build/node_modules/apollo-server-core/src/requestPipeline.ts:530:5)\n at processHTTPRequest (/opt/opencti/build/node_modules/apollo-server-core/src/runHttpQuery.ts:437:24)"},{"message":"Request failed with status code 404","name":"AxiosError","stack":"AxiosError: Request failed with status code 404\n at settle (/opt/opencti/build/node_modules/axios/lib/core/settle.js:19:12)\n at IncomingMessage.handleStreamEnd (/opt/opencti/build/node_modules/axios/lib/adapters/http.js:589:11)\n at IncomingMessage.emit (node:events:530:35)\n at endReadableNT (node:internal/streams/readable:1696:12)\n at processTicksAndRejections (node:internal/process/task_queues:82:21)\n at Jvn.request (/opt/opencti/build/node_modules/axios/lib/core/Axios.js:45:41)\n at processTicksAndRejections (node:internal/process/task_queues:95:5)\n at metricApi (/opt/opencti/build/src/database/rabbitmq.js:115:22)\n at getMetrics (/opt/opencti/build/src/domain/rabbitmqMetrics.js:7:17)"}],"inner_relation_creation":0,"level":"error","message":"Platform unmanaged direct error","operation":"WorkersStatusQuery","operation_query":"query WorkersStatusQuery{...WorkersStatus_data}fragment WorkersStatus_data on Query{elasticSearchMetrics{docs{count}search{query_total fetch_total}indexing{index_total delete_total}get{total}}rabbitMQMetrics{consumers overview{queue_totals{messages messages_ready messages_unacknowledged}message_stats{ack ack_details{rate}}}}}","size":2,"time":40,"timestamp":"2024-02-29T12:59:46.467Z","type":"READ_ERROR","user":{"group_ids":["ea370e59-bb4d-4bae-9d70-542613042a32"],"ip":"10.151.91.10","organization_ids":[],"referer":"https://xxx.xxx.xxx/./opencti3/dashboard/data/ingestion/connectors","socket":"query","user_id":"88ec0c6a-13ce-5e39-b486-354fe4a7084f","user_metadata":{}},"variables":{},"version":"6.0.0"}

Additional information

Proxy appears to be better handled in 6.0 than before but the issue in the GUI was already present in 5.12.X.
